Due Date Calculation

Uses Naegele's rule: 280 days from last menstrual period (266 from conception). Only ~5% of babies arrive on their exact due date — most deliver between 37-42 weeks. The tool calculates the date and determines the baby's likely zodiac sign from projected birth month and day.

Twin Probability

Baseline fraternal twins: ~1.2%. Maternal age 35+: +0.8 percentage points. Family twin history: +3 points. Fertility treatment: +15 points. Identical twins remain ~0.4% regardless of factors. The tool adjusts probability based on your specific inputs.

Fertility, Life Expectancy & Metabolism

Female fertility peaks at ~95% (early 20s), declining to ~65% by 40. Male fertility stays above 88% until 45. Life expectancy baseline ~82 years, adjusted for genetic health risks and smoking. Metabolism speed and sleep chronotype (night owl vs. early bird) are also predicted from parental patterns, both having significant genetic components.
